What is SEO?
At its core, SEO refers to the actions taken to improve your website so that it shows up more prominently on search engines like Google. When potential customers in Bradenton search for IT services, you want to be among the top results they see. If your business is not visible on the first page of search results, the likelihood of customers finding you decreases dramatically.

How SEO Directly Helps Local Businesses
Imagine someone in Bradenton types “IT support near me” into Google. If your site is optimized for that search, it could pop up as one of the top results. Here’s how SEO works for local businesses:
-
Keywords: These are the phrases people use when searching for services. By incorporating keywords related to your IT business, more people will find you. For example, if someone looks for “IT services in Bradenton,” using those keywords on your site helps you appear in search results.
-
Local Listings: Setting up a Google My Business profile ensures that your business appears in Google Maps searches. It also allows customers to see your contact info, operating hours, and customer reviews.
-
Reviews: When customers leave positive reviews on Google or Yelp, they boost your credibility. SEO promotes these reviews, leading to more trust from potential clients.
-
Content Marketing: Regularly updating your site with useful, relevant content (like blog posts) keeps your site fresh and ranks higher on search engines.

FAQs about SEO for Small Businesses
1. How long does it take for SEO to work?
SEO is a long-term strategy. While some changes can show results in a few weeks, it usually takes a few months to see significant improvements in rankings.
2. Do I need a website for SEO?
Yes, you need a website to implement SEO. Your website is your online storefront, and SEO enhances its visibility.
3. Is SEO expensive?
While there is an upfront investment in SEO, it is often less costly than traditional advertising methods. Many businesses see a higher ROI from SEO in the long run.
4. Can I do SEO on my own?
While you can learn and attempt basic SEO strategies on your own, hiring an expert can save you time and lead to better, faster results.
5. How do I know if my SEO is working?
You can monitor your website’s traffic, rankings, and customer engagement through analytics tools. An SEO expert can help interpret this data and strategize accordingly.
